For the Pattern I used Whipped Cream and some red colour in varying quantities to vary the shades….

Learnt this awesome technique of “Stabilized Whipped Cream”  by adding some gelatin to the whipping cream! This makes the cream look exactly like how the professional bakeries do it! Mystery solved! 😀

Here’s the recipe:

2 cup whipping cream – completely thawed

1/2 cup confectioners sugar

2 tsp gelatin

8 tsp cold water

1 tsp vanilla essence

Procedure:

  • Add water and gelatin to a pan.
  • Bring to boil over a medium heat.
  • Let it cool and bring to room temperature.
  • Add whipping cream and sugar to a mixing bowl
  • Beat over medium heat
  • Add vanilla essence.
  • While continuously beating add gelatin mix to the cream.
  • Beat till soft peaks form.
  • Your cream is ready!!
  • Add colour and there you are ready to pipe!! 😀

Recipe: Pineapple Upside Down Cake

Since the time I tried this one it has become my favorite! Million requests from friends and hubby loves it!! The best part is… its super easy to make! Once again the source is internet!

IMG_02841450791_10151755262086231_1706720826_n

Ingredients:

For Caramelized Sugar 
Butter: 2tbsp
Brown/Muscovado Sugar: 2tbsp (optional)
For Cake
Pineapple Slices (from a tin preferably): 4
Pineapple juice from the tin: 3tbsp
Four (maida): 100grams
Baking powder: 1tsp
Bicarbonate of Soda: ¼ tsp
Butter: 100 g
Caster Sugar: 100 g
Eggs: 2
Vanilla Essence: 1tsp

Method
Preheat the oven to 200°C.
For caramelized Sugar: heat a saucepan and add butter and immediately add brown sugar to it. Let the mixture come to a boil without stirring.
Butter the cake tin and pour the caramelized sugar mixture in it. Spread evenly. (This is optional step: for easy and fast caramel on your cake you can just drizzle 2tbsp brown sugar on buttered tin and place pineapples on top of them – works just fine!! (i take this way usually these days 😉 the easier the better)

Then arrange the pineapple slices to make a circular pattern.
Sometime i add cherries between pineapple rings (like tradition calls) but its only on availability basis.
Add caster Sugar and butter into a mixing bowl. With a hand beater, beat well. Mix all the dry ingredients in a separate bowl. Add one egg and half of the dry ingredients into the butter and sugar mixture and beat again. Then add the other half, second egg and vanilla essence and beat well. Then pour in the 3 tablespoons of pineapple juice to thin it a little. Mix well after each step.
Pour this mixture carefully over the pineapple rings. It will only just cover it, so spread it out gently.
Bake for 45 minutes on 180°C or till a toothpick comes out clean. Then ease a spatula around the edge of the tin, place a plate on top and turn it upside-down.

Tips:
1. Test the cake after 40 minutes (before taking it out of the oven) with a toothpick. Insert a toothpick into the cake. If it comes out clean, the cake is done. If it has some batter stuck to it; bake for few more minutes.

Recipe: Pepper Chicken with Mushroom Sauce and Sauteed Veggies

Image

Ingredients:

For Chicken:

Chicken Breasts (boneless): 2 numbers

Olive Oil: 1 tbsp

Salt & Pepper – to taste

For Sauce

Mushrooms (diced): 4 large

Onions (finely chopped)- 1 number

Fresh Cream: 4 tbsp

Red Wine: 2 tbsp (Optional) – should use some water to dilute cream if not using wine

Fresh Coriander  

For Veggies 

Onion – 1 big diced into long pieces

Veggies of choice (i used Broccoli, carrots and beans)

Method:

For Sauce

  • Drizzle some oil oil on to a heated pan.
  • Add finely chopped onion to this and cook till Golden Brown
  • Add finely chopped mushrooms and salt.
  • Cook till mushroom reduce to half on low heat. 
  • Add coriander and freshly ground pepper and thereafter add the cream.
  • Cook for 2 minutes and add wine
  • Let this simmer for 2 more minutes and remove from heat.  tip: in case the cream hardens – add a tbsp of water, mix well and bring to boil before serving

For Chicken:

  • Thaw the chicken breasts (if Frozen)
  • Insert a few cuts on the breast so that it takes in the flavour.
  • Season the chicken with salt and pepper on both sides – generous amount. – tip: use freshly ground pepper for that awesome flavour
  • Drizzle some olive oil on a saucepan and once it heats up lower the flame and place the seasoned chicken breasts on the same.
  • Cook for 5 minutes on low heat on each side.

For Veggies:

  • Dice the Veggies and Blanch broccoli and beans 
  • Saute Onions in olive oil, add carrots and cook for 2 minutes
  • Add blanched veggies and salt and pepper to taste.

To serve – Place a layer of sauce on the plate. Top with chicken Breast and veggies on the side.

Serves: 2
